Iraq’s June oil revenues exceed $7 billion

RIYADH: The Iraqi Ministry of Oil announced on Saturday that oil export revenues during June exceeded $7 billion.    According to the State Organization for Marketing of Oil, the total exports of crude during June were nearly 100.06 million barrels, with revenues amounting to $7.11 billion.    SOMO data revealed that the total quantities of crude exported during June from oil fields in central and southern Iraq were 98.72 million barrels.     Oil exports from the Al-Qayyarah oil field in Nineveh governorate in northern Iraq were 1.03 million barrels.   

Saudi cement companies in central region may reduce prices due to strong competition.

RIYADH: A price war between cement producers is likely to break out in Saudi Arabia’s central region on the back of the giga-projects boom, according to a recent report from AlJazira Capital. Since the majority of the huge ongoing developments in the Kingdom are located in its center, companies from across the country have ventured into the region, causing competition to soar.   The report added that the central area is also logistically more feasible and accessible for the majority of the firms in the Kingdom, further attracting external players. 

Boost for Makkah’s Hospitality Industry during Hajj Season

RIYADH: Hotels in Makkah have been running at full capacity as Muslims worldwide flocked to the holy city to perform Hajj after Saudi Arabia removed restrictions on the number and age of pilgrims, according to a top realtor in the city.   “The hotel occupancy rates in Makkah have reached 100 percent, such as the Novotel Thakher Makkah hotel. This substantial increase in occupancy comes in contrast to the 80 percent rate observed during the last Ramadan,” said Abdulaziz Al-Aboudi, the CEO of Thakher Development Co, a real estate firm focused on the hospitality sector.

“King Abdulaziz Port Achieves Record Container Throughput of 206,415 TEUs”

RIYADH: Saudi Arabia’s quest to ramp up trade volumes has seen one of its major ports registering an unprecedented growth in cargo volume. The King Abdulaziz Port set a new container throughput record of handling 206,145 twenty-foot equivalent units in May 2023, according to data released by the Saudi Ports Authority, also known as Mawani. The Dammam port surpassed its previous record of 199,609 TEUs in August 2022.

UAE Central Bank Predicts 4.3% Growth for Emirates in 2024

RIYADH: A rebound in oil and non-oil activities is expected to help the UAE maintain its projected growth rate of 4.3 percent in 2024, the latest quarterly report from the apex bank showed.     In its economic review report for the first quarter, the Central Bank of the UAE forecast the country’s oil and non-oil gross domestic product in 2024 will grow at 3.5 percent and 4.6 percent, respectively.

Real Estate Fund Plans to Construct 100+ Housing Units in Riyadh

RIYADH: In a bid to contribute to the housing supply and boost the real estate development efforts in Saudi Arabia, Arjan Architects and Bloominvest have joined forces to build more than 100 housing units in northern Riyadh.   The two parties established a joint real estate investment fund called Arjan Al-Maghamis which aims to develop a land area exceeding 30,000 sq. meters in the Kingdom’s capital, Al-Ekhbariya reported.  

Saudi Property Market Performs Well in Q1 Due to Limited Supply: CBRE

RIYADH: Demand for offices remained strong in Saudi Arabia in the first quarter of 2023 as global and local businesses continued to scout for quality spaces in the key cities despite limited supply in the market, the latest report from global consultancy firm CBRE showed.   Most of the offices in Riyadh witnessed nearly 100 percent occupancy, resulting in Grade A and Grade B properties recording a year-on-year rise in average rental rates of 9.3 percent and 14 percent, respectively, in the first quarter.
